Developing Automated Workflow and Logic

Once your content is ready and your leads are segmented, the next step is to develop automated workflows and establish the logical sequences for your nurturing campaigns. This involves defining the triggers that initiate a nurturing sequence (e.g., a form submission, a website visit, an email open), the conditions that determine which path a lead takes (e.g., if they click a link, send a follow-up email), and the actions that occur within the sequence (e.g., send an email, assign a task to sales, update a lead score). Carefully map out these workflows to ensure a seamless and logical progression for each lead, minimizing manual intervention and maximizing efficiency. Marketing automation platforms are instrumental in building and managing these complex, multi-touch workflows, allowing for highly scalable nurturing.

Measuring, Analyzing, and Optimizing Your Efforts
Lead nurturing is not a "set it and forget it" process; continuous measurement, analysis, and optimization are vital for sustained success. Regularly track key metrics such as email open rates, click-through rates, content downloads, website engagement, conversion rates, and time to conversion. A/B test different subject lines, email body copy, calls to action, and content formats to discover what resonates most with your audience. This data-driven approach allows you to refine your strategy, iterate on your content, and continuously improve the effectiveness of your lead nurturing programs, ensuring optimal ROI and maximum conversions over time.



Integrating Sales and Marketing for Seamless Handoffs
A crucial, yet often overlooked, aspect of successful lead nurturing is the seamless integration and collaboration between sales and marketing teams. Marketing is responsible for nurturing leads until they are sales-qualified, meaning they meet predefined criteria that indicate their readiness for direct sales engagement. Establishing clear lead scoring models, agreed upon by both teams, is essential for this handoff. Sales should have access to the lead's entire nurturing history, including content consumed and interactions, to personalize their outreach. Regular communication and feedback loops between sales and marketing are vital to ensure that leads are being passed at the right time and with sufficient context, maximizing the chances of successful conversions and fostering a unified approach to revenue generation.
